NEW footage of Arne Slot’s interaction with Michael Oliver has emerged following his red card, with the Liverpool boss also caught berating a linesman beforehand.

Slot was given his marching orders after full-time as his side shipped a late goal to Everton in the Merseyside derby.

Liverpool were 2-1 up when James Tarkowski blasted home an equaliser in the eighth minute of stoppage time.

Tempers then flared at the final whistle as Curtis Jones and Abdoulaye Doucoure clashed in front of supporters.

The midfielders were both sent off by referee Oliver as teammates attempted to cool things down.

And as the referee went off the field, he was approached by Liverpool boss Slot.

Advertisement

But as the pair shook hands, Oliver quickly reached into his pocket before producing a red card for the Dutchman.

Slot was left shocked by the decision, with his assistant Sipke Hulshoff also receiving his marching orders.

The Premier League announced that Slot had been handed a TWO MATCH ban for the incident - but later deleted details of the ban to spark fresh uncertainty.

Mystery surrounded the circumstances of Slot’s red card, with the gaffer unable to speak to the press due to Premier League rules.

Two new sets of footage emerged of the incident.

A camera from the side caught the moment Slot approached Oliver, with things appearing innocent on the surface.

It is unclear what exactly was said by Slot

The footage showed Slot extending his hand as Oliver walked past him.

The referee took it but appeared to continue walking in a straight line.

Slot then seemed to momentarily hold on to Oliver’s hand in an attempt to speak to him.

Advertisement

But this caused the official to spin around before reaching into his back pocket to brandish the red card.

The Premier League have now confirmed that Slot was dismissed for "using offensive, insulting, or abusive language."

Additional footage also caught Slot berating the linesman moments before his clash with Oliver.

The Liverpool boss was seen ranting at the official while walking on the pitch.

Advertisement

Slot let rip with a verbal volley, although it again was unclear just what the Dutchman said.

Despite his outburst, the linesman remained stony-faced as Slot eventually retreated before quickly shaking hands with the other linesman while making his way over to Oliver.
